‘Synergy 2008’ as designer show to showcase the talent of students of School Of Fashion Technology will come alive at the Film & Television Institute Of India (FTII), Pune, in the month of ‘January 2008’.
As a part of the course curriculum the design students of SOFT presented Synergy 2003, 2004, 2005, 2006, Pune’s largest ever Fashion Show’s, show casing the work of young fashion designers, guided by senior professionals from NID & NIFT amongst others.
The shows were held at Poona Club, Pan card Club, & Corinthian Club. Apart from enormous electronic media coverage with before you music channel & Sahara Samay Prime Time & it was also telecasted with all the leading News Channels such as ND Tv, STAR News, ZEE News, AAJ TAK.
